What is more intriguing, however, besides Jolie’s acting in blockbuster hits, is how much of a humanitarian the celebrity is—not for pictures or posturing but for personal needs to serve humankind.
2000- filming Tomb Raider in Cambodia, Jolie observes the startling conditions of the country and the people
2001- begins researching by way of such organizations as United Nations High Commissioner for Refugees (UNHCR), and follows up with her first field visit to Sierra Leone and Tanzania
2001- re-visits Cambodia and then goes on to Pakistan, where she donates a million dollars for UNHCR support of Afghan refugees—named Goodwill Ambassador as a result
2001-2003- visits refugees and internationally displaced individuals in Thailand, Equadur, West Dafur (where the above photo was taken)
2002- with Colin Powell, opens for World Refugee Day, 2002
2003- takes her campaign to Kosovo and Kenya
2003 – takes the mission to Tanzania
2003- attends World Refugee Day, 2003; and then takes mission to Russia to study and learn about UNHCR operations there
2003- publishes Notes from My Travels, which chronicles her visits to refugees around the world and from which she gives 100% of the profits to UNHCR
2003- during a personal trip to Jordan, Jolie also opts to visit Ruwaished camp, where at least 800 people have taken refugee from the U.S. invasion; then proceeds to Egypt where she visits Sudanese refugees
2004- travels to Arizona to visit refugees seeking asylum with the Southwest Key Program
2004- Angie is back in Chad, in the Darfur and other regions over the next few months, ending the trip with a press conference in Khartoum, Sudan wherein she encourages more security and facilitative access to displaced persons
2004- co-hosts (with Powell again) World Refugee Day, 2004
2004- makes a trip to Thailand, then, in addition to a personal vacation in Lebanon, extends her trip to include the UNHCR regional office in Beirut and to visiting refugees and cancer patients there
2005- co-launches (with Condoleezza Rice) World Refugee Day 2005
2005- founds the National Center for Refugee and Immigrant Children
Between 2005 and 2007, Angelina Jolie has continued to make her scheduled mission visits, has participated in panel discussions, and has lobbied humanitarian interests in the nation’s capitol, promoting and pushing the legislation for child protection, fiscal aid, and refugee and displaced persons protection and access.
